[Historic mansion on flower trail]
Photograph of a historic mansion located on the Azalea Trail in Tyler, Texas. The mansion has a wide front yard decorated with manicured bushes and pink azaleas.
[Historic neighborhood marker with flowers]
Photograph of tulips and azaleas lining the street at 2223 S. Chilton Ave in Tyler, Texas. They are planted around a heritage neighborhood plaque on the Azalea Trail.
[Home at start of Azalea Trail]
Photograph of a home located at 121 Lindsey Lane, one of two where the Azalea Trail was originally started in Tyler, Texas. The photo is taken from a sideways angle, encompassing the large flower bush planted in the home's garden.
[A home located along the Azalea Trail]
Photograph of a home located along the Azalea Trail in Tyler, Texas. This home, on the corner of Dobbs St. and S. College Ave. (902 S. Chilton Ave.) opens its gardens to the public during the trail. Azaleas and other flowers line the front porch.
[Home on Azalea Trail]
Photograph of a wide expanse of azaleas planted in the front yard of a two-story home located on the Azalea Trail in Tyler, Texas. The photo is taken from in front of the home's front porch steps.
